Warning Signs You Need Submersible Pump Water Extraction

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the warning signs; our team is here to help you address submersible pump water extraction issues.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ent musty odors can show hidden moisture sources. If you notice these smells,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ling

Water stains on your walls or ceiling can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leak or water seepage. Don’t ignore these signs; our team can help you identify the source and extract standing water.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you identify the source and extract standing water to prevent further damage.

Visible Signs of Water Damage

Visible signs of water damage, such as mineral deposits or rust, can show a larger issue. Don’t ignore these signs; our team can help you address submersible pump water extraction issues.

Unexplained Mold Growth

Unexplained mold growth can be a sign of hidden moisture sources. Our team can help you identify the source and extract standing water to prevent further damage.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ction Cost in Lexington, MA

The cost of submersible pump water extraction in Lexington, MA,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Inspection $100 – $500 The severity and extent of the damage affect the cost.
Submersible Pump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and local conditions affect the cost.
Hidden Moisture Source Identification and Treatment $200 – $1,000 The complexity of the job and equipment needed affect the cost.
Drying and Restoration $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and local conditions affect the cost.
Insurance Claims and Documentation $100 – $500 The complexity of the claim and documentation required affect the cost.
Total Cost $1,300 – $6,000 The total cost depends on the severity and extent of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ions.
